Customer Reviews
Entertaining, inspiring & educational family entertainment.
This made for television movie is entertaining, inspiring, and educational. St. Patrick is one of the most well know, yet least "known about" significant personalities in world history. God used Patrick to transform Ireland and Ireland's influence helped shape the world. The story starts with Patrick as a reckless youth, captured by slave traders. In slavery to a Irish Warlord he has a Divine encounter that grows into a holy passion for God. He is miraculously delivered from Ireland and returns to his family. Back in his British homeland He hears the call of God to return as a missionary to Israel. Despite numerous obstacles, he refuses to let go of the heavenly vision and soon returns to Irish soil as the Bishop of Ireland. Through power encounters with the druid priests and a servants heart of love for the Irish people, Patrick becomes the catalyst for a spiritual awakening. Patrick Bergen's portrayal of St. Patrick is convincing and compelling. Malcolm McDowell ideally personifies the religious hierarchical antagonists who oppose Patrick. The special effects leave something to be desired but they do not take away from the powerful and moving story of St. Patrick. I highly recommend this movie to all those looking for inspiring family entertainment.
Saint Patrick: The Irish Legend
All my life I celebrated St. Patrick's day with little knowledge of what I was celebrating. Saint Patrick: The Irish Legend is the first cinematic representation of this great Saint's life. I was so impressed with the life of this Saint, and this video, that I highly recommend it to anyone who loves Saint Patrick and his Church.
From his abduction as a teenager and enslavement by Irish marauders to his conversion on the solitary windswept hills Ireland while tending his master's sheep, Saint Patrick is a shining example of what God can do in the life of a single soul. Through his intense and mystical prayer life, Saint Patrick is instructed on how to escape his captors to return home to England. Upon his return to England, Saint Patrick perceives in a vision the "Voice of the Irish" and is instructed to return to preach the Gospel to those who once held him captive. It is many more years before the Saint is able to return to Ireland, but in a serious of miraculous events he is called back to Ireland to shepherd a pagan people to God.
Although, no doubt, there is some fancy to the legends portrayed, I do believe that there may be more than a little truth in them. Saint Patrick: The Irish Legend is a powerful and moving story that is well worth viewing.
Malcolm McDowell is great, but the true story is even better
The story of Patrick is wonderful, but the film would have been better if it was based entirely on Patrick's two letters rather than later legends. Patrick didn't drive the snakes out of Ireland--there were never any there. What Patrick went through and accomplished are amazing. He doesn't need a movie with him turning into a deer or defeating the druids (whom he never even mentions). Watch this movie for some harmless fun, but read Patrick's letters and be really amazed.
